#b7ba07 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b7ba07 is composed of 71.8% red, 72.9%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.2%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 61 degrees, a saturation of 92.7% and a lightness of 37.8%. #b7ba07 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ff0e with #6f7500.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

#b7ba07 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b7ba07 has RGB values of R:183, G:186, B:7 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0, Y:0.96,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12040711.
